The Hamiltonian form of the Benney system can be naturally extended by the addition of the free‐surface velocity. A natural Hamiltonian of the extended Hamiltonian structure produces an integrable system, whose dispersive analog, an extension of the Dispersive Water Waves system, is also integrable.
